Rich Underwood is an award-winning commercial, documentary, and branded content director/cinematographer. His path to telling a good story is informed by the reality of his doc work and his doc work benefits from the constructs he applies from narrative filmmaking. With work that spans the breadth of visual media, Rich has lensed assignments around the globe:  Paris to Beijing, LA to London, New York to Frankfurt., with clients including Blue Cross, Nissan, Infinity, Singer, NCR, American Airlines, Marriott, Qualcomm, Gateway, to name a few.

Rich’s influence on the industry does not end at the lens. He designed the Birdcage Lantern manufactured and sold globally by Chimera Lighting. He authored the highly acclaimed book “Roll !” published by Focal Press and used in seminars and universities around the world. He is an Adjunct Professor at San Diego State University teaching Advanced Cinematography and the Advanced Filmmaking capstone course.
